Let the light in first thing in the morning 🌅
When the sun rises late or mornings are grey, activating your exposure to light as early as possible helps rebalance your biological clock.
An open window, a morning walk, or a light therapy lamp can stop the secretion of melatonin (sleep hormone) and stimulate dopamine, for a more alert mind and stable energy.
Result: your body also better prepares melatonin production in the evening, promoting faster sleep onset.
Prioritize truly restorative sleep 🌙
The body demands more rest as the days get shorter. Establish a pre-bed ritual: reduce blue light, create a calm atmosphere, and gradually go to bed a little earlier.
Deep sleep helps regenerate the body and brain, and better cope with autumn days.
Give your body a solid foundation 💪
With less sun, natural vitamin D production drops. At the same time, immune defenses and mood are more challenged. The vitamin D deficit in winter is compounded by a need for vitamin C, necessary to fight against cold and infections, and rarer in our diet (fewer fresh seasonal fruits).

Lighten the mental load... differently 🧘
What if you transformed automatic moments into moments just for yourself? A walk instead of a metro ride, an inspiring podcast instead of scrolling, a few pages of reading before bed...
These micro-choices create a precious balance that relieves the mind and recharges motivation.
Opt for a "seasonal" plate 🥕
Carrots, squash, chestnuts, mushrooms... rich in beta-carotene (a precursor to vitamin A), minerals, and fiber, these foods support energy and immune defenses.
Bonus: they also nourish your microbiota, on which 70% of immunity depends.

Vitamin D, your natural ally for immunity and mood 🌿
Vitamin D plays a central role: it helps maintain a strong immune system, regulates mood, and promotes calcium absorption for strong bones.
It is found in certain fatty fish (salmon, trout, tuna, sardine, etc.), eggs, or through sun exposure. Today, according to ANSES, 70% of French people have a vitamin D deficiency. This situation worsens in winter: the reduction in sunlight and UVB at our latitude severely limits its natural production by the body.
